the way to Match RPM, GPM, and PSI Specifications for exceptional effectiveness
Matching the pump's specifications on your gear's demands is vital for best overall performance and preventing damage. RPM (revolutions per moment) refers to the velocity at which the PTO shaft rotates. GPM (gallons for every moment) implies the quantity of hydraulic fluid the pump can produce, affecting the speed of the hydraulic attachments. PSI (lbs . for each sq. inch) steps the stress the pump can make, determining the pressure it could possibly exert. speak to your machines's manufacturer specs to find out the ideal RPM, GPM, and PSI for your personal specific applications. Selecting a pump with mismatched specifications can cause inefficient Procedure, overheating, and prospective devices failure.
Why SAE16 Inlet and SAE12 Outlet Configurations issue for your personal machines
The SAE (Culture of Automotive Engineers) specifications for inlet and outlet ports dictate the scale and thread style of the hydraulic connections. SAE16 and SAE12 are common dimensions, and deciding on the right configuration is essential for compatibility and leak-free connections. SAE16 ordinarily refers to a bigger inlet port, letting for your larger circulation of hydraulic fluid to the pump. SAE12 usually represents a smaller sized outlet port. Using the proper adapters and fittings to match these configurations to the machines's hoses is vital for efficient fluid transfer and stopping strain drops. Ensuring right connections is key to maximizing the functionality and lifespan of one's Hydraulic PTO Pump.
